/* ppt.css -- Style sheet for BCCA Powerpoint slides */

body {
 background-color: #505050;
 /* background-image: url(./bg.jpg) ; */
 /* color:white; */
}

#slide {
 background-image: url(./bg.jpg) ;
 background-repeat: no-repeat ;
 color: #e0e0e0 ;
 margin-top: 0em ;
 margin-bottom: 0em ;
 margin-left: 1em ;
 margin-right: 1em ;
}

#nav {
 /* background-color: #202020 ; */
 background-image: url(./nav_bg.jpg) ;
 background-repeat: no-repeat ;
 color:white;
 margin-top: 0em ;
 margin-bottom: 1em ;
 margin-left: 1em ;
 margin-right: 1em ;
 padding: 1em ;
}

#nav a:link, #nav a:visited {
 background-color: #202020 ;
 margin-left: 1em ;
 margin-right: 1em ;
 padding: 0 ;
 /* display: block ; */
 text-decoration: none ;
 font-weight: bold ;
 border-bottom: solid #000000 1px ;
 padding-top: 3px ;
 padding-bottom: 3px ;
 padding-left: 10px ;
 padding-right: 10px ;
}

/*
#nav ul li {
 list-style-type: none ;
 background-color: #202020 ;
 margin: 0 ;
 padding: 0 ;
}
*/

/*
#nav ul li a:link, #nav ul li a:visited {
 display: block ;
 text-decoration: none ;
 font-weight: bold ;
 border-bottom: solid #000000 1px ;
 padding-top: 3px ;
 padding-bottom: 3px ;
 padding-left: 20px ;
}
*/

#nav_top {
 background-image: url(./nav_bg_top.jpg) ;
 background-repeat: no-repeat ;
 color:white;
 margin-top: 0em ;
 margin-bottom: 0em ;
 margin-left: 1em ;
 margin-right: 1em ;
 padding: 1em ;
}
#nav_top a:link, #nav_top a:visited {
 background-color: #202020 ;
 margin-left: 1em ;
 margin-right: 1em ;
 padding: 0 ;
 /* display: block ; */
 text-decoration: none ;
 font-weight: bold ;
 border-bottom: solid #000000 1px ;
 padding-top: 3px ;
 padding-bottom: 3px ;
 padding-left: 10px ;
 padding-right: 10px ;
}

h1.title {
 margin: 0em 2em ;
 text-align: center;
 color: #ddaa00;
}
h1.heading {
 margin: 1em 2em ;
 text-align: left;
 color: #ddaa00;
}

h2.title {
 margin: 1em 2em ;
 text-align: center;
}
h2.heading {
 margin: 6px 2em ; /* 1em 2em */
 text-align: left;
}


h3.title {
 margin: 1em 2em ;
 text-align: center;
}
h3.heading {
 margin: 4px 4em ; /* 1em 4em */
 text-align: left;
}

h4.title {
 margin: 1em 2em ;
 text-align: center;
}
h4.heading {
 margin: 3px 6em ; /* 1em 6em */
 text-align: left;
}

h5.title {
 margin: 1em 2em ;
 text-align: center;
}
h5.heading {
 margin: 0em 8em ; /* 1 8 */
 text-align: left;
}

h6.title {
 margin: 1em 2em ;
 text-align: center;
}
h6.heading {
 margin: 0em 10em ; /* 1 10 */
 text-align: left;
}

p.img {
 border: 0;
 text-align: center ;
}

img {
 border: 0;
}

ul {
 /* margin: 0 10em ; */ /* IE 6 needs this because it ignores margin on ul */
}

li {
 /* margin: 0 10em ; */ /* IE 6 needs this because it ignores margin on ul */
}

p {
 margin: 1em 2em ;
}

p.photo {
/*
 margin: 1em 2em ;
*/
 text-align: center;
}

#table {
 margin-top: 1em ;
 margin-bottom: 0em ;
 margin-left: 6em ;
 margin-right: 0em ;
}

h3.photoheader {
/*
 margin: 1em 2em ;
*/
 text-align: center;
 text-decoration: underline;
 text-shadow: blue 2px 2px 3px ;
}

p.footer {
 font-size: x-small;
 text-align: center;
}
p.citation {
 font-size: small;
 margin-top: 0em ;
 margin-bottom: 0em ;
 margin-left: 3em ;
}


table.photo {
 margin: 1em 2em ;
 margin-left: auto;
 margin-right: auto;
 text-align: center;
}

ul {
 margin: 1em 2em ;
}

smaller {
 font-size: smaller;
}
